DEPARTMENT OF TRANSPORTATION

Federal Aviation Administration


89th Meeting: RTCA Special Committee 159, Global Positioning 
Systems (GPS)

AGENCY: Federal Aviation Administration (FAA), U.S. Department of 
Transportation (DOT).

ACTION: Meeting Notice of RTCA Special Committee 159, RTCA Special 
Committee 159, Global Positioning Systems (GPS).

-----------------------------------------------------------------------

SUMMARY: The FAA is issuing this notice to advise the public of the 
eighty-ninth meeting of the RTCA Special Committee 159, Global 
Positioning Systems (GPS).

DATES: The meeting will be held October 5, 2012 from 9 a.m.--4:30 p.m.

ADDRESSES: The meeting will be held at RTCA, Inc., 1150 18th Street 
NW., Suite 910, Washington, DC, 20036.

F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T: The RTCA Secretariat, 1150 18th Street 
NW., Suite 910, Washington, DC, 20036, or by telephone at (202) 330-
0652/(202) 833-9339, fax at (202) 833-9434, or Web site at http://www.rtca.org.

SUPPLEMENTARY INFORMATION: Pursuant to section 10(a) (2) of the Federal 
Advisory Committee Act (Pub. L. 92-463, 5 U.S.C., App.), notice is 
hereby given for a meeting of Special Committee 159. The agenda will 
include the following:

October 5, 2012

 Chairman's Introductory Remarks.
 Approval of Summary of the Eighty-Eighth Meeting held March 
16, 2012.
 Review Working Group (WG) Progress and Identify Issues for 
Resolution.
     GPS/3nd Civil Frequency (WG-1)
     GPS/WAAS (WG-2)
     GPS/GLONASS (WG-2A)
     GPS/Inertial (WG-2C)
     GPS/Precision Landing Guidance (WG- 4)
     GPS/Airport Surface Surveillance (WG-5)
     GPS/Interference (WG-6)
     GPS/Antennas (WG-7)
 Review of EUROCAE Activities
 Review/Approval of Change 1 to DO-229D--Minimum Operational 
Performance Standards for Global Positioning System/Wide Area 
Augmentation System Airborne Equipment
 Assignment/Review of Future Work.
 Other Business.
 Date and Place of Next Meeting.
 Adjourn

    Attendance is open to the interested public but limited to space 
availability. With the approval of the chairman, members of the public 
may present oral statements at the meeting. Persons wishing to present 
statements or obtain information should contact the person listed in 
the F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T section. Members of the public may 
present a written statement to the committee at any time.
